Welcome to the Tallowbrook release team! One quirk here: we vendor all third-party fonts into the repo rather than pulling them at build time, so licensing stays auditable. After updating the font bundle under vendor/fonts, you need to re-sign the vendored assets manifest before the pipeline will accept it. The signing step in the Makefile expects the key that appears below.

release key, kajeg-yawif: bky6_axksxH

## PackWarden scanner: restart procedure

PackWarden polls the Fernroot registry mirror every fifteen minutes for newly published packages and scores them against our typo-squatting heuristics. If the scanner falls behind (queue depth over 5,000), restart the worker pool with `packwarden workers restart --all` and confirm the lag metric recovers within two cycles. After a restart, the worker re-authenticates to the internal Fernroot intake API before resuming. For manual verification, authenticate with the intake key provided below.

API key for taduf-yahif: qvz11-nMDtAWg6H2u

Subject: Handover — CSV Import Wizard release duties

Hi,

I'm handing over release management for the Quillport CSV Import Wizard effective Monday. The 3.2 branch is frozen; only the delimiter-detection fix and the header-mapping patch remain to merge. Please run the full fixture suite against the Marrowfield staging tenant before tagging, and double-check that malformed-row quarantine still writes to the audit log. Release notes live in the usual folder. Signed builds go out Thursday, and the key you'll need for that step follows here.

rollout seal: bky19_VuYQcrESQYvsst15QyN

CI note: the Lockhaven password-reset revamp pipeline intermittently fails at the token-expiry integration stage. Cause is a fixture clock that drifts on the shared runner; reruns usually pass. Support should not treat these failures as customer-facing regressions. A pinned-clock fix is merging this week. The affected pipeline runs all trace back to the build below.

session token of kahog-bahif = htk9_f63daec35